Supreme Court Sides with Religious Groups Against Andrew Cuomo, 5-4

Quote

 

The U.S. Supreme Court granted an injunction Wednesday evening against New York Gov. Andrew Cuomo’s restrictions on religious services in a 5-4 decision that saw Justice Amy Coney Barrett with the conservative majority — and Chief Justice John Roberts siding with the liberal minority.

The Court was responding to a request for an emergency injunction by the Roman Catholic Diocese of Brooklyn and the Agudath Israel of America, an Orthodox Jewish group, against restrictions limiting services to ten people in some areas and 25 people in others.

In early October, Cuomo openly threatened to “close the synagogues” if they did not comply with his orders.

 

Quote

Stemming the spread of COVID–19 is unquestionably a compelling interest, but it is hard to see how the challenged regulations can be regarded as “narrowly tailored.” They are far more restrictive than any COVID–related regulations that have previously come before the Court, much tighter than those adopted by many other jurisdictions hard-hit by the pandemic, and far more severe than has been shown to be required to prevent the spread of the virus at the applicants’ services.

Quote

Members of this Court are not public health experts, and we should respect the judgment of those with special expertise and responsibility in this area. But even in a pandemic, the Constitution cannot be put away and forgotten.

LA County supervisor visited restaurant after voting for outdoor dining ban: report

 

Los Angeles County Supervisor Sheila Kuehl visited an eatery in Santa Monica, Calif., last week, just hours after she voted to ban outdoor dining at restaurants in the county due to COVID-19 safety concerns, according to a report. 

 

Kuehl was seen dining outside at Il Forno Trattoria, an Italian restaurant near her house, Fox 11 Los Angeles reported. She had referred to outside dining as “a most dangerous situation” during an L.A. County Board of Supervisors meeting last Tuesday.

 

“This is a serious health emergency and we must take it seriously,” Kuehl said. “The servers are not protected from us, and they’re not protected from their other tables that they’re serving at that particular time, plus all the hours in which they’re working.”

San Jose Mayor Attended Thanksgiving Party After Telling Citizens To ‘Cancel Big Gatherings This Year’

 

The mayor of San Jose, California attended a Thanksgiving party with family members who were not part of his own household after telling citizens to “cancel big gatherings this year.”

“Cases are spiking, in part because we’re letting our guard (and masks) down with family & friends,” San Jose Mayor Sam Liccardo tweeted Nov. 25. “Let’s cancel the big gatherings this year and focus on keeping each other safe.”

The following day, Liccardo celebrated Thanksgiving with an unknown number of guests at the Saratoga home of his elderly parents, NBC Bay Area reported. 

Liccardo’s staff confirmed that the mayor attended the Thanksgiving event but refused to specify how many people and different households were present as well as whether attendees wore masks when they were not eating, the publication reported.

“This is a private event – not public,” Liccardo’s Chief of Staff Jim Reed repeatedly told NBC Bay Area. “We are going to redraw the line between what is personal and what is public because that line has become blurred.”
